LAKE CHARLES, La. (KPLC) - No worries about rain if you have any outdoor plans over the next few days as sunshine remains in place as high pressure slowly pushes east.
Temperatures are off to a cold start, so don’t forget the jacket and coat this morning, but we are still looking at another afternoon with below average temperatures.
Even with plenty of sunshine, we are looking at temperatures back into the upper 50s to near 60 through the afternoon hours.
Winds will begin to turn more out of the south with time and that will ultimately help to start the warming trend we can expect as we head through mid-late week.
Our chilly mornings will continue to stick around for a few more days as we are back into the middle 40s both Wednesday and Thursday morning.
